Ziptnf - Midnight Complex [full on psy]

This is my very first set, so be critical. My headphone jack is messed up, so everything was mixed live. I still think the tracklist is good, and while I messed up some transitions, I got better at them towards the end.

Enjoy, and let me know what you think!

1. JFK - Inaugural Speech
2. Bizarre Contact vs Dooper Doopler - System Overload
3. Xerox & Illumination - Battleship
4. Space Cat vs Pixel - Test Frequency
5. Digicult vs Fatalt - The Return
6. GMS vs Pixel - Pixgod
7. Mack - White Sin (Wrecked Machines rmx)
8. Human Blue - Party Deluxe
9. Astrix - Techno Widows (GMS Remix)
10. Space Buddha - Storm Reaction
11. Alien Project vs Orion - Closing In
12. Wizzy Noise ft. John 00 Fleming - Endelehia

Ziptnf - Midnight Complex.mp3 - 106.07MB (78:07)

OK, and I'm being honest here.

Some very cool tracks in there, and I know you were mixing sans headphones which is an absolute bitch, but I felt the overall flow of the mix was quite up and down, banging tracks leading into much trancier ones, which hampered the progression.

Some of the transitions were abrupt, and not really mixed, but then without headphones it would be a nightmare anyway, so kudos regardless!

Enjoyed the mix over all, and there are some cracking tracks that I need to hunt down as a result
